Pierre de SOETE (1886-1948) Bronze medal with a brown patina shaded green with the effigy of King Albert I on the obverse, and the crowned figure in a landscape on the reverse. Unrepaired artist's proof, signed on the obverse and stamped on the reverse. Height: 10.5 cm - Diameter: 9 cm It is joined: - According to Victor ROUSSEAU Rectangular gilt bronze medal with the effigy of King Albert I in bust on the obverse and an allegory to the ancient reverse "Prosit patriae labor prosit et humano generi". Height: 7.5 cm - Width: 5 cm - From Georges Henri PRUD'HOMME (1873-1947) Rectangular gilt bronze medal with the effigy of King Albert I on the obverse and reverse a walking lion, dated 1914 and annotated "Virtus Violentiae Victrix. Height: 6 cm - Width: 4.2 cm
